Nike Air Max 90/1 “Sepia Stone” Is Coming Soon

Hybridized Air Max silhouettes have cemented themselves atop the pantheon of 2018 sneaker releases, as Sean Wotherspoon’s Air Max 1/97 from earlier in the year brought the innovative idea into the limelight. Following in that incredibly successful sneaker release’s footsteps is the Air Max 90/1 that initially touched down back in 1992. After an unsuccessful first run, the fusion is back with a vengeance in a market that is much more receptive to its innovation. Having already been shown in a bevy of intriguing colors, this new ladies-only version is set to hit shelves this weekend in a “Sepia Stone” color scheme. For contrast, the Swoosh calls upon both Oil Grey and Vast Grey to break up the reddish clay of this offering’s upper, while white gets added to its midsole and throat to grant its other hues the ability to garner most of the spotlight. Nike Air Max 90/1
Release Date: September 1st, 2018
$150
Color: Red Sepia/Oil Grey/Vast Grey
Style Code: AQ1273-200
